Cobra Fi2000 settings for dual plate air kit?

After PA Wilds Rally I installed a Cobra Fi2000 fuel processor to improve driveability with my stock air and stock pipes. I've now just ordered a dual plate air kit w/ K&N filter from Chuckster --- and I'm wondering if anyone else is running the dual plate and stock pipes with a Cobra Fi2000. Looking for an answer to whether the Fi2000 settings need to be changed with the addition of the right-side K&N filter which will obviously be flowing more air even with stock pipes. So far I have been running the default pot positions of 3-5-0 which seems to work well for me with stock setup. I'm thinking I might need some adjustment on pot 1/pot2 possibly to account for more air. I can use trial and error but hoping not to reinvent the wheel if somehow here has knowledge.
